About the Organisation
The Northern Beaches Interchange (NBI) is a community-based organisation that provides a range of respite services for families in Manly, Warringah and Pittwater who have a resident child or young adult with a disability.
NBI's services aim to be appropriate for individual and family needs and to assist the child or young adult develop social relationships and enjoy recreational experiences.
A range of respite, recreation and support programs are offered including: host family support, flexible respite packages, junior and senior peer support programs, school holiday respite, early intervention playgroup, carer support service and respite camps.
